ICode9

精准搜索请尝试: 精确搜索
首页 > 其他分享> 文章详细

函数的事件

2022-05-25 23:02:27  阅读:169  来源: 互联网

标签:function 函数 innerHTML getElementById 事件 var document id


<body>     <!-- 单双击事件 -->     <input type="button" onclick="singleClick('龙')" ondblclick="doubleClick()" value="单双击"><br>     <div id="d"></div>     <button id="btn">唐</button>     <input type="button" onclick="singleClick()" ondblclick="doubleClick('龙1')" value="唐2">     <div id="id"></div>     <!-- 变化事件 -->     <input type="text" id="a" onchange="change()" value="">     <br>     <input type="button" value="唐3">     <br>     <div id="message"></div>     <!-- 提交事件 -->     <form action="" onsubmit="login1()">         账号: <input type="text" name="name"><br>         密码: <input type="password" name="password"><br>         <input type="submit" value="登录">     </form>     <!-- 当前组件 -->     <input type="button" onclick="singleClick(this)" value="按钮1"><br>     <input type="button" onclick="singleClick(this)" value="按钮2">     <br>     <div id="b"></div>
    <!-- 阻止事件的发生 -->     <form action="" onsubmit=" return login()">         账号: <input type="text" name="name" id="name"><br>         密码: <input type="password" name="password" id="password"><br>         <input type="submit" value="登录">     </form>

    <script>         var btn = document.getElementById('btn');
        //事件类型  如何触发 什么事件  比如鼠标点击(onclick)还是鼠标经过  还是键盘按下         //事件处理程序  通过一个函数赋值的方式 完成         btn.onclick = function () {             alert('1龙涛');         }         //单双击按钮  单击:onclick="singleClick()";双击:ondblclick="doubleClick()"         function singleClick(d) {             document.getElementById('d').innerHTML = d;         }
        function doubleClick() {             var c = '龙';             document.getElementById('d').innerHTML = c;         }
        function singleClick() { //函数里没有参数             var id = "龙";             document.getElementById('id').innerHTML = id;         }
        function doubleClick(id) { //函数里有参数             // var id=  "双击按钮";             document.getElementById('id').innerHTML = id;         }         //变化事件 onchange         function change() {
            var message = document.getElementById('message');
            var a = document.getElementById('a');             message.innerHTML = "唐3:" + a.value;         }
        //提交事件 onsubmit
        function login1() {             alert('提交表单');         }         //当前组件         function singleClick(button) { //button只是参数             //var s = "被点击的按钮是:" + button.value;             document.getElementById('b').innerHTML = "被点击的按钮是:" + button.value;;         }
        //阻止事件的发生         function login() {             var name = document.getElementById('name');             var password = document.getElementById('password');             if (name.value.length == 0) {                 alert("用户名不能为空");                 return false;             } else if (password.value.length == 0) {                 alert("密码不能为空");                 return false;             }             return true;         }
        //下拉菜单     </script> </body>

标签:function,函数,innerHTML,getElementById,事件,var,document,id
来源: https://www.cnblogs.com/tljlt/p/16311352.html

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有